Best Practices for Securing Your SQL Databases in the Cloud

Are you using SQL databases in the cloud? If so, you need to make sure they are secure. SQL databases are a popular target for hackers because they contain sensitive data. In this article, we will discuss the best practices for securing your SQL databases in the cloud.

Use Strong Passwords

The first and most important step in securing your SQL databases is to use strong passwords. A strong password should be at least 12 characters long and include a mix of uppercase and lowercase letters, numbers, and special characters. Avoid using common words or phrases, as these can be easily guessed by hackers.

Limit Access to Your Databases

Another important step in securing your SQL databases is to limit access to them. Only authorized users should be able to access your databases. You can do this by creating user accounts with specific permissions. For example, you can create an account that only has read-only access to your database.

Encrypt Your Data

Encrypting your data is another important step in securing your SQL databases. Encryption ensures that even if a hacker gains access to your database, they will not be able to read the data. There are several encryption options available for SQL databases, including Transparent Data Encryption (TDE) and Always Encrypted.

Use Firewalls

Firewalls are an essential tool for securing your SQL databases in the cloud. A firewall can prevent unauthorized access to your databases by blocking traffic from unknown sources. You can configure your firewall to allow access only from specific IP addresses or ranges.

Keep Your Software Up to Date

Keeping your software up to date is crucial for maintaining the security of your SQL databases. Software updates often include security patches that address known vulnerabilities. Make sure to regularly check for updates and install them as soon as they become available.

Monitor Your Databases

Monitoring your databases is an important step in detecting and preventing security breaches. You can use monitoring tools to track activity on your databases and identify any suspicious behavior. This can help you detect and respond to security threats before they become a major problem.

Backup Your Data

Backing up your data is essential for protecting your SQL databases in the event of a security breach or other disaster. Make sure to regularly back up your data and store it in a secure location. This will ensure that you can quickly recover your data in the event of a disaster.
